A very quick one...

Seat Map opened for our VS015 flight on 6th May 3 hours early y) so had a good number of options.

We usually like to sit at the back of the PE sections on the A340s and 744s - prefer not to have anyone behind...

Initially booked 24H&K upstairs, (noticed that all A&C seats plus 20 - 22H&K were all unavailable - presumably this is the Virgin Holidays allocation... v( )

However, we're thinking about 19 A&C downstairs. Nothing behind and looks like we'll be quick off. (All seats in row 14 were unavailable, probably held back for passengers with little ones.)

Back in the day; our fav seats were row 79 or 80 upstairs - bubble and quickly off. Is it the case that getting off swiftly is a thing of the past for PE bubble passengers??

I've read the TRs for these seats, (v useful too), just wondered if anyone else had experience.

My guess is that bubble is a better place to be but downstairs enables quick disembarkation. Swings v Roundabouts.

19 A&C is a good choice - you will be amongst the first off.

I noted that the bubble was held back on my last 2 flights, allowing all of PE downstairs and UC to disembark prior to the bubble being released. In my previous experience, they had allowed the bubble to disembark simultaneously.

I did pop upstairs to have a look at it still has a quiet feel to it, although the increased volume of passengers is noticable - especially around the front toilet area.

In my opinion, somewhere in the downstairs PE cabin is the place to be.
